Key Insights 

Market Segment 2025 Size Growth to 2030 CAGR
Overall Pro AV $332B $402.1B 3.9%
Government & Military $25.5B $32.8B 4.9%
Energy & Utilities $11.9B $15.7B 4.9%
Command and Control Subset $18.5B $23.3B 3.6%

*Source: AVIXA Industry Outlook and Trends Analysis, 2025
